Handover: formula sandboxing in Quillax. Taking over from Dren. User-supplied formulas now run in the Hollowcell interpreter — no filesystem, no network, 50ms CPU cap. Plugin authors: your custom functions get whitelisted per manifest; anything else throws SandboxViolation. Known gap: recursion depth isn't capped yet, Dren's branch fixes it. Don't raise the memory ceiling without telling the platform team. Everything the sandbox enforces at runtime comes from the values below.

config for fahop-tajeg:
soriel:
  pin: 6453
  tenant: norwyn
  seal: seal_c441745b
  metrics_host: metrics.soriel.ordinworks.local
  standby_team: zorox
  escalation: wenael-casox
  nonce: 429fd1

Ticket #4412 — Config hot-reload blocked by locked vault

When the Brindlewick config service attempts a hot-reload, it must fetch signing material from the Copperfen vault. If the vault has auto-locked after an idle timeout, the reload silently falls back to stale values, which is why staging kept serving last week's flags. Future maintainers: always verify vault state before triggering a reload, and never restart the daemon as a workaround. To unlock Copperfen manually, enter the recovery passphrase below.

strongbox words: druath-quenael

Subject: Order-cutoff rule now enforced server-side

Team, the Crumbline bakery service now rejects order edits after the 6 p.m. cutoff at the API layer rather than in the storefront UI. No client-side bypass remains; the check runs in the validation middleware before persistence. For audit purposes, the exact build that introduced this enforcement is noted below.

pipeline stamp: htk4_66df

## GiftNote Environments

GiftNote, the donation-receipt mailer, runs in sandbox, staging, and production. Sandbox routes all mail to an internal catch-all; staging sends only to allow-listed test addresses; production delivers live receipts. Release managers must confirm the template bundle version matches across staging and production before promoting, as mismatched templates have caused malformed receipts before. Production currently runs with the following configuration.

settings of tagug-fajof:
[zorwyn]
host = zorwyn.nelvrosys.corp
user = zorwyn_svc
database = zorwyn_prod